The information on the control panel and soap drawer is behind a protective screen which prevents the writing rubbing or fading away. The soap dispenser drawer is strong and there's a tool hidden behind the drawer front for opening the pump filter door.


The Miele dispenser drawer (left) is easily released for cleaning with the orange lever at the back. behind the drawer front (right) is a plastic tool for opening the pump filter door and the writing on the drawer (below) and on the control panel is under protective cover so it will never rub or fade away.

W 3740 pump filter with drop down water-channeling door. The orange lever on the right photo is a manual door release lever for the main door above in case a loss of power prevents the electronic door opening mechanism from working. Pulling the orange lever will open the main door above.


Miele place the pump filter high enough to allow a reasonably deep container to be placed under it for draining water quickly. This may not be as pretty as hiding it behind the kick strip like many other manufacturers do but it's impractical to drain a washing machine if the filter isn't placed high enough up to allow a proper container to collect the water. This shows Miele aren't obsessed with looks so much that they compromise functionality.
